- Children: Collection and use of information from children in the U.S. under the age of thirteen will be made in compliance with the Children's Online Privacy Act of 1998. Specifically, DuAmici will:
- provide parents or guardians with Notice of our information practices;
- obtain prior verifiable parental or guardian consent for the collection, use, and/or disclosure of Personal information from children;
- provide a parent or guardian, upon request, with the means to review the Personal information collected from his or her child;
- provide a parent or guardian with the opportunity to prevent the further use of Personal information that has already been collected, or the future collection of Personal information, from that child;
- limit collection of Personal information for a child's online participation in a game, prize offer or other activities to Personal information that is reasonably necessary to participate in the activity; and
- establish procedures to protect the confidentiality, security and integrity of the Personal information collected from children.
